1 |You are to bring your brother Aaron, along with his sons, from among the Israelis so they can serve as priests for me: that is, Aaron and his sons Nadab, Abihu, Eleazar, and Ithamar. 2 You are to make holy garments for Aaron your brother, for dignity and beauty. 3 You are to speak to all who are skilled, whom I've endowed with talent, that they should make Aaron's garments for consecrating him to serve me as priest. 4 These are the garments that they are to make: a breast piece, an ephod, a robe, a checkered tunic, a turban, and a sash. They are to make holy garments for Aaron your brother and for his sons to serve me as priests. 5 They are to use gold, blue, purple, and scarlet material, as well as fine linen.| 6 |They are to make the ephod from gold, along with blue, purple, and scarlet material and fine woven linen, all of it skillfully worked. 7 It is to have two shoulder-pieces attached to its two edges so it can be joined together.
